Conversion Formula for Revolution Per Second to Turn Per Second
Conversion from revolution per second to turn per second is a simple process once you know the basic relationship between the two units. One Revolution Per Second is equal to 1 Turn Per Second, while one Turn Per Second contains 1 Revolution Per Second.
To change a measurement from revolution per second to turn per second, you only need to multiply the number of revolution per second by 1.
1 Revolution Per Second = 1 Turn Per Second
1 Turn Per Second = 1 Revolution Per Second
This gives you the equivalent value in turn per second quickly and accurately. By using this straightforward formula, you can easily switch between these units whenever needed.

Revolution per Second (Rapid Angular Velocity)
Introduction : Revolution per second measures how many full rotations an object completes every second. Itβs a non-SI unit but very intuitive, especially for high-speed mechanical or rotational systems. This unit is commonly used where complete rotations are more meaningful than radians or degrees, such as in turbines or spinning tools.
History & Origin : Historically tied to mechanical and industrial engineering, revolution per second emerged as a practical unit before SI adoption. It offered a natural way to express rotary speed in revolutions rather than angular degrees or radians, especially before standardized scientific conventions became prevalent.
Current Use : Commonly used in describing rotational speeds of fans, rotors, hard disks, and turbines. Revolution per second is often preferred when full rotations per second matter more than angular precision, such as in dynamic balancing systems and some performance-based motor specifications.
Turn per Second (Full Rotations per Second)
Introduction : Turn per second measures how many full 360Β° rotations an object completes in one second. This unit is helpful in applications where complete circular motion is more meaningful than angular measurements in degrees or radians, such as fast-spinning machinery or robotics.
History & Origin : The concept of a 'turn' as a full rotation dates back to basic geometry and early mechanics. While not part of the SI system, it gained modern recognition in engineering and graphics programming as an intuitive way to express full rotational motion per unit time.
Current Use : Used in simulations, computer graphics, and mechanical systems where complete revolutions are counted. Turn per second is also helpful in describing spinning objects like centrifuges, flywheels, or rotating platforms that operate at high angular velocity.
